[opensuse-factory] 13.1.rc1 YAST NFS client configuration makes system unbootable.
Using Yast NFS client configuration hangs at 50%. No way to exit but reboot. Renders the system unbootable. Apparently the NFS shares are trying to mount before the host can be located. Adding the NFS server to Hosts makes the system bootable and shares are mounted normally. This is the best I can explain it. How do I add this bug so it will get squashed? A shot in the dark, as I can't test that myself: There is already known error with CIFS shares, that sounds very similar. What the hell goes wrong with early host-lookups? Could be DHCP a cause of this, as in a false order in network setup, e.g. Call for mounting CIFS / NFS before the DHCP client call is finished in setting up the resolver config? nss errors? nscd trouble?
